Human Resources reserves the right to call only the most qualified applicants to the selection process. M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S
Engineering Technician I - Equivalent to two years of college or technical training in engineering, drafting, construction, survey or related technical support field.
Engineering Technician II - In addition to the above: A minimum of one (1) year of full-time experience in providing technical support to an engineering function. Some college level course work in an appropriate technical subject is desirable.
Qualifying education and experience must be clearly documented in the "Education" and "Work Experience" sections of the application. Do not substitute a resume for your application or write "see attached resume" on your application.
Working Conditions: Specified positions may work with exposure to heavy traffic, hazardous terrain and various weather conditions. Specified positions may be required to work flexible or extended work hours.
Licensing and Certification: Specified positions require possession of a valid Nevada Class C driver's license at time of appointment.
Background Investigation: Employment is contingent upon successful completion of a background investigation. Periodically after employment background investigations may be conducted.
Medical Examination: Employment is contingent upon the results of a physical examination performed by our examining physician.
